<description>&#60;p&#62;I also gave her a paci plushie at first (which is like a wubbanub but you can connect to any paci, she only likes avent). If it was just on her chest she could sort of scoop it into her mouth around 5ish months. Around 6-7 months she could search out a regular paci and get it into her mouth from anywhere in the crib (note... the fact that she CAN does not mean she is always willing to lol. She's 10mo and she can spot a paci on an end table and crawl over to retrieve it, but if she's in a mood she'll just lay in her crib and cry for me to come get the paci right next to her head into her mouth....)
